Job description

Description: Volunteer Firefighters serve as part of Riley County Fire District #1 (RCFD1) by responding to a wide variety of situations, ranging from emergencies that immediately threaten life or property to routine citizen requests for assistance. Volunteer Firefighters perform within the scope of the policies and guidelines of RCFD#1 and Riley County and perform duties in the following general categories: Fire suppression, emergency medical service, rescue, hazardous material responses, training and public education. The Volunteer Firefighter operates under the supervision of an officer(s) and is expected to function effectively as part of a highly trained team.
Volunteer Firefighters support the department in all activities including emergency response, training, maintenance, and other activities. Volunteer Firefighters are expected to respond from home or work to emergency calls when available.

  • Must live locally to volunteer!

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

  • Respond to alarms of fire or other emergencies in accordance with department policies and guidelines
  • Place equipment, stretch and connect hoselines, and use a variety of hand tools
  • Direct water streams and fire extinguishers
  • Raise and climb ladders
  • Operate rescue and extrication equipment
  • Donn and doff firefighting Personal Protective Equipment (PPE), including self-contained breathing apparatus (SCBA)
  • Safely drive emergency vehicles and operate fire pumps
  • Work in inclement weather and terrain during daytime and nighttime operations
  • Study and learn the geography of nearby response area, location of important buildings, fire hydrants and the county addressing system
  • Attend training as assigned

SECONDARY FUNCTIONS:

  • Required to complete RCFD#1 orientation and probationary period prior to actively responding to emergencies
  • Required to complete department driver/operator training and obtain station officer approval prior to driving any emergency vehicle
  • Performs other duties as assigned

Requirements:Education:
High School graduate or GED equivalent
Required to attend scheduled training to maintain a high level of knowledge, skill and ability necessary to function safely and effectively as a firefighter.
Certificate(s)/License(s):

  • Must obtain Firefighter I within 2 years
  • Must obtain Firefighter II within 5 years
  • Other preferred, but not required certifications include, but are not limited to:
  • EMT/EMR
  • Hazardous Materials
  • CPR/AED

Skills:

  • Communicate effectively both orally and in writing; ability to understand and carry out verbal and written instructions using the English language

Physical Demand/Effort:

  • The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
  • While performing the duties of this job, the employee is required to stand; walk; sit; use hands to finger, handle, or feel; reach with hands and arms; climb or balance; st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l; talk or hear; and smell. The employee must regularly lift and/or move up to 75 pounds and during emergency situations lift and/or move up to 150 pounds.
  • Once approved, Volunteer Firefighter may drive County vehicles long distances, across the county, on paved an unmaintained surface.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, color vision, peripheral vision, depth perception, and ability to adjust focus. Movements over rough terrain and stooping and crawling in close quarters may result in extreme physical exertion. Must be able to pass an annual physical. Must be able to wear a self-contained breathing apparatus (SCBA) according to NFPA standards.
